Nyonogo Shrine, located in the mountains of Yamagata Prefecture, is a Shinto shrine dedicated to Inari Okami, patron deity of rice and industry. The shrine is famous for its ancient vermilion torii gate and beautiful gardens. Visitors can walk through the tranquil forests and enjoy the stunning views of the surrounding mountains.
